    Gordon is simply an incredible training partner; Intentionally exposing himself enough to encourage his partner to develop attacks,and then defending with a mirrored amount of intensity and strength. This challenges his partner at a level that is exactly equal to his partner’s ability. Gordon ends up in better positions because he is mentally/technically working out the problems faster than his partner. Each time Gordon establishes a dominant position, he repeats the intentional exposure. Gordon benefits too because he is working the technical solutions to each position in real-time -lessons he can utilize later when facing more equal opponents. It’s just very rare to see someone who is this adept at getting AND giving the most out of a roll with any ability-level partner. This says as much or more about his true skill than any competition win.

      there are two kinds of footsweeps: harai and gari. The first takes out the post right as the weight is shifting onto it, and is a true "sweep". The second loads up all the weight onto a post, and then reaps that post away like a scythe cutting grass. The first tends to be a surprise and a timing based move, the second tends to be a control and leverage based move.

      Muay Thai guy here. Definitely take what Judo individuals say seriously, but Muay Thai has phenomenal sweeps/dumps/trips, including foot sweeps. From a Muay Thai perspective, 95% of sweeps will have 3 characteristics: (1) Push (2) Pull (3) Bridge. Try analyzing sweeps from that perspective. Over time, they become more natural.
      For example, lets say I have a single collar tie with my left arm and inside control with my right. I would PULL with left arm, almost like you are performing a bent-over-row exercise. At the same time, I am pushing with the right arm. This forces the person to turn. As they lose their balance, they are PULLED by the left collar tie toward you. Sometimes that is enough to sweep them. However, for safe measure that is when we add the BRIDGE. Which is the leg that bridges out and performs the foot sweep.
      It gets complicated, but push, pull, bridge is the gist.

      When I get close to a comp, a week or two out, I only go live with people my size or smaller. Reason being I can go harder for longer, build confidence in my game and minimize my chances of injuries. All it takes is one hard round with a bigger training partner and you can either get something tweaked that could force you to miss training or the comp altogether, or gas you out to the point that the rest of your live rounds will suffer. Those harder, "shark tank" type of training sessions should be reserved for earlier in the camp, imo obviously.
